The fifty-year legacy of the School of Architecture and Urban Planning is apparent in both the tangible impacts on the built (and strategically unbuilt) environment of Milwaukee, Wisconsin and beyond and in the intangible but ultimately essential values that our faculty and staff bring to their work and instill in our students. I see this in the involvements and perspectives of our alumni. Values like Excellence. Social awareness and action through our professional endeavors. A sense of responsibility for the environment and the people who live and work there. These are the values that bind us together. And I am constantly proud to be part of SARUP. Let us celebrate our accomplishments and what we have yet to achieve. The need is great. The talent and determination are among us.

Under the leadership of Deans John Wade, Anthony Catanese, Carl Patton, and Bob Greenstreet, our faculty over the years has devoted countless hours to students and the community. They have established institutes and initiatives, conducted field schools and workshops, held conferences and colloquia…all while being fortified by Tea and Bikkies!

The School has been continually accredited by the NAAB and the PAB and recognized (and redesignated) as UW Center of Excellence by the Wisconsin Legislature. Our facul-ty, staff and students receive accolades on a regular basis, both within the UW system and in the fields of architecture and planning. Awards are fun! So we’ve been presenting the Marcus Prize since 2005 and the Urban Edge Award since 2006. In addition to this, we provide over $200,000 a year to students in the form of scholarships and prizes.

We look back with pride on the achievements of our alumni and faculty. With professional and academic achievement realized all over the world, and top awards in planning and architecture, the School has been represented at the high-est echelons of the fields. We can’t wait to see what the next 50 years bring!

SARUP HISTORY

Something happened in 1969, which would change the course of generations to come. In downtown Milwaukee, a SAR was born! After moving to Holton Hall in 1970, and then on to Engelmann Hall, we UP’ed our game in 1974. Eight years later, the PhD program was added. We believe in change, and so in 2017, we added an M.S. in Architecture, as well as an online minor.

It was in 1994 that we found our permanent home on 2131 E. Hartford Avenue, with a building that has been used by thousands of students (including pre-schoolers who have an exciting egg-drop contest in the exterior stairwell every spring).

The School has had a tremendous partner and ally almost all its life. In 1971, the Design People’s Coop was begun, going through a brief period as the Third Coast Design Cooperative before changing its name to Third Coast Design Centre, Inc.
